Evidence for the presence of protochlorophyllase in etiolated wheat seedlings.

Tlhe biosynthetic pathway to chlorophyll a (chl a) is now quite complete in terms of porphyrin intermediates (3, 8). The biosynthetic pathway to protochlorophyll a (Pchl a) is undoubtedly identical with that of chl a to the protochlorophyllide a (Pchlide a) step, however, the sequence of steps from Pchlide a to Pchl a still remains unknown (1, 9). The production of Pchl a by etiolated plants i(devoid of chl a and b) can be explained most simply as an oxidation of chl a (9) or a phytylation of Pchlide a (1,9) by an esterase enzyme (e.g. protochlorophyllase). As the formation of chlorophyllide a (chlide a) requires light, the former pathway seems unlikely in etiolated plants, and the latter becomes the simplest hypothesis, namely, that an esterase catalyzes the formation of Pchl a from Pchlide a.

Endogenous rhythmicity of ethylene production in growing intact cereal seedlings.

Ethylene evolution from etiolated barley (Hordeum vulgare), wheat (Triticum aestivum), and rye (Secale cereale) seedlings during coleoptile growth followed a rhythmic pattern, with a period of about 16 h for barley and wheat and 12 h for rye seedlings. Leaf emergence disturbed the established rhythm of ethylene evolution.
